Why am I losing my curl pattern?

Hormonal changes like pregnancy, puberty or menopause can cause your curl pattern to change drastically. The shape of your hair follicles defines your curl pattern and texture, so when your body goes through a major hormonal overhaul, it can also change the shape of your follicles, thus changing your curl pattern.

Why has my naturally curly hair gone straight?

Your hair texture changes during menopause. It occurs around the age of 51 on average and may be the cause of your hair turning straight from curly. This is mainly because some women are genetically predisposed to be sensitive to 5 alpha-reductase, an enzyme found in hair follicles.

Why won’t my natural curly hair curl anymore?

If your hair feels brittle and behaves lifelessly (i.e. your curls won’t hold their definition), it’s most likely a result of damage from heat, chemical processing, or mechanical friction (think brushing, combing, or detangling roughly). Straight ends that won’t curl are a dead giveaway for damaged hair.

Will my natural curls come back after straightening?

So what happens to your curls when you straighten them that makes them not bounce back? When your curls aren’t protected and heat is applied, the structural proteins within each strand are damaged. “This repeated damage essentially breaks down the strand,” says Wilson. Once the damage is done, there’s no coming back.

Why does my curl pattern stretch?

If you have very fine hair that gets weighed down easily and you are using a product with butters and oils, this may be too much for your hair and can weigh it down, causing the curl pattern to stretch. Consider switching to lighter lotions and mousses.
